Grown in Europe, the Rapseed Oil is the most common oil for biodiesel fuel. They are also commonly known as Canadian variety canola in Canada. Mustard Oil is by far the most potential as it can be use as oil but also as organic pesticide. The next big thing for biodiesel fuel as some algae is made up of 50% of oil.
Recycled oil is waste restaurant grease or used vegetable oil that collected and made into Biodiesel. Many restaurants and business currently throw away used oil in the dumpster. Using our waste streams as feedstock for other products is always a sustainable option. In the search for alternative suitable engines, producing biodiesel fuel vehicles may be a viable option.
